Package aQute.bnd.annotation.metatype
Class Configurable<T>
java.lang.Object
aQute.bnd.annotation.metatype.Configurable<T>
-
Nested Class Summary
Nested Classes -
Field Summary
FieldsModifier and TypeFieldDescriptionprivate static final Stringprivate static final Stringprivate static final MethodTypestatic Patternprivate static final MethodType -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ionstatic <T> TcreateConfigurable(Class<T> c, Dictionary<?, ?> properties) static <T> TcreateConfigurable(Class<T> c, Map<?, ?> properties) static String(package private) static <T> TnewInstance(Class<T> rawClass) private static <T> TnewInstance(Class<T> rawClass, String arg)
-
Field Details
-
SPLITTER_P
-
BND_ANNOTATION_CLASS_NAME
- See Also:
-
BND_ANNOTATION_METHOD_NAME
- See Also:
-
defaultConstructor
-
stringConstructor
-
-
Constructor Details
-
Configurable
public Configurable()
-
-
Method Details